The Navan Treasury team is hiring a Director of Capital Markets to join our growing team! The role is responsible for ensuring access to capital to support the long-term growth of Navan. You will oversee capital planning for the group, spanning multiple business lines, geographies, and funding structures. You will also develop a risk management function across all areas of Treasury risk, including foreign exchange, interest rate, and counterparty risks.

What You'll Do:

  • Manage current debt facilities across multiple instruments including: warehouses, asset-based lines, term loans, and convertible notes
  • Recommend, negotiate, and execute on new structures and facilities to ensure access to diverse funding sources
  • Ensure compliance with all debt covenants and reporting requirements
  • Advise on strategies to optimize the short-term and long-term capital structure
  • Drive capital allocation and cost of capital optimization initiatives
  • Develop risk management program to include interest rate, FX, and counterparty risk
  • Partner with FP&A on financial modeling and to develop a free cash flow forecast to support strategic decision-making and liquidity management
  • Collaborate across Finance, Legal, Credit, and Product teams 
  • Prepare regular and ad hoc reporting to senior executives and the Board of Directors
  • Develop capital planning and balance sheet forecasting based on drivers such as warehouse facility activity and other capital markets and corporate activities

What We're Looking For: 

  • 8+ years of experience in capital markets, corporate finance, or a related field
  • Deep understanding of diverse debt and equity instruments and funding sources; experience managing facilities, amendments, and legal documentation of credit facilities
  • Strong analytical, strategic thinking, and problem solving skills with a bias toward action
  • Team Player. Willingness to take on new challenges and support new initiatives within a growing organization
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build and maintain relationships with key stakeholders
  • Ability to influence at all levels of an organization
  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Economics, or a related field

What you need to know about the Sydney Tech Scene

From opera to comedy shows, the Sydney Opera House hosts more than 1,600 performances a year, yet its entertainment sector isn't the only one taking center stage. The city's tech sector has earned a reputation as one of the fastest-growing in the region. More specifically, its IT sector stands out as the country's third-largest, growing at twice the rate of overall employment in the past decade as businesses continue to digitize their operations to stay competitive.
